Texture Compression Tool for Ardeno - Linux Source code

Hello, I'm an android game developer and for my latest game, I require a texture compression tool for the Ardeno gpu preferably running on Linux platform. I've been digging AMD's website and the only thing I can find is http://developer.amd.com/tools-and-sdks/graphics-development/amdcompress/  and some legacy tool called compressonator, both written for Windows platform. I find it really hard to believe that AMD does not support linux. Can you please point me to the right link where there is at least some source code I can use?

Thanks!

You do understand that:
1. AMD does not make the GPU you mentioned ( even though there some history there ).

2. Compressed texture formats on mobile devices are NOT the same as those desktop devices. i.e. OpenGL ES is NOT OpenGL.

Hi, thank you for your reply. However, even though you are technically right that Ardeno is not produced by AMD, the texture compression extension used by it is GL_AMD_compressed_ATC_texture. Reading the spec (https://www.khronos.org/registry/gles/extensions/AMD/AMD_compressed_ATC_texture.txt ), the extension refers to AMD compressonator which however is a legacy product and the link in the spec is broken. The latest compression tools are given in the link in my original post.
